如何设置云服务器防火墙密码?
1. 了解云服务器防火墙
在开始设置密码之前,我们首先需要了解一下云服务器防火墙。云服务器防火墙是一种网络安全措施,用于保护服务器免受未经授权的访问和恶意攻击。它可以通过过滤网络流量,控制进出服务器的连接。
2. 登录到云服务器
首先,您需要登录到您的云服务器。您可以使用 SSH(Secure Shell)协议通过终端或 SSH 客户端远程登录到服务器。在登录之前,确保您拥有管理员权限或具有足够的权限来更改防火墙设置。
3. 打开防火墙配置文件
使用合适的文本编辑器(如vi或nano),打开防火墙配置文件。在大多数Linux系统中,防火墙配置文件位于/etc/iptables/
或/etc/sysconfig/iptables
目录下。
4. 设置防火墙密码
在打开的配置文件中,您可以找到类似以下的行:
-A INPUT -p tcp --dport 22 -j ACCEPT
这是一个允许通过 SSH 连接的规则。要设置防火墙密码,您可以在该行之前添加以下规则:
-A INPUT -p tcp --dport 22 -m conntrack --ctstate NEW -m recent --set
-A INPUT -p tcp --dport 22 -m conntrack --ctstate NEW -m recent --update --seconds 60 --hitcount 4 -j DROP
这些规则将限制在60秒内连续尝试4次以上连接到SSH端口的IP地址。如果有人尝试过多次连接,他们的IP地址将被阻止。
5. 保存并退出配置文件
在完成防火墙密码的设置后,保存并退出配置文件。在vi编辑器中,您可以按下Esc
键,然后输入:wq
以保存并退出。
6. 重新加载防火墙配置
最后,您需要重新加载防火墙配置,以使更改生效。您可以使用以下命令重新加载iptables:
sudo iptables-restore
总结
通过按照上述步骤,您可以设置云服务器防火墙密码以增加服务器的安全性。请记住,设置强密码、定期更新密码以及限制不必要的网络连接都是保护服务器的重要措施。
相关文章
发表评论
评论列表
- 这篇文章还没有收到评论,赶紧来抢沙发吧~